Village Overview

Sri Puria is a village in Sibsagar Revenue Circle,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Sivasagar district, Assam. For Sri Puria, the population is 643, PIN code is 786145 and Census village code is 292644. Location and Administration

Sri Puria comes under Santipur gram panchayat and Demow C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Sibsagar Revenue Circle,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The revenue circle headquarters is Sibsagar at 15 km. The Census district headquarters, Sivasagar, is 15 km away.
